Door Pull
This was an early and simple project that proved very useful in application. The goal was to simplify the opening of a racecar door. Traditionally race cars use just a piece of wire as a door handle. Designing and adding this glow in the dark hook allowed the driver to easily find and open the door.


Racecar Mounting System for Data Streaming Module
Another race team had brought one of my headlight kits and wanted to know if I could design and build a bracket to hold a module for streaming live footage from race cars. Traditionally units like these are jerry-rigged in place with whatever comes to hand, usually bailing wire or zip-ties.
I designed something that attached securely to the roll cage and provided a number of modular mounting options.




Porsche Boxster Baja Headlight Bracket
As my CAD/3D printing abilities increased I started to take on more involved projects and this is the first of many headlight brackets I designed.
This time it was to mount Baja headlights in Porsche Boxsters OEM headlight buckets.
spent hours with a pair of calipers measuring, and remeasuring the available space.
These various headlight projects addressed a real need in the racing community and we sold a good number of them to endurance racing teams across the US.

Retro-fitting Baja Headlights into my own BMW E30


Eventually I graduated from calipers and this was the first time I got to use a 3d scanner.








After a lot of tweaking and prototyping I finalized a bracket that could hold two Baja headlights.




The final design featured a three part bracket that could easily be bolted into place with any modifications to the stock E30 chassis.
This project was used as an end of year project while I attended PCC.
Helmet/Steering Wheel Hook


Another early project, this time to design an all-purpose hook to mount in the race car.
The key thing was ensuring durability, which I tested by attaching increasingly heavy weights.
It became part of a packaging project when I attended PCC.
